At play in the Shallows

by JEFF ATKINSON

AFTER buying a waterproof housing for my camera in the late 90's (a very weird looking hi-tech, German made plastic bag) I began to explore the Shallows with the Nippers at North Cottesloe, swimmers at the Somerset Pool in East Victoria Park and then during my son's swimming lessons at Meelup Bay. I was particularly drawn to the above/below water split image and the interesting distortions that the water gave the photographs.


name_of_pic
Meelup Swim by Jeff Atkinson.

I have enjoyed wading in the water with so many Australians that cling to the cool edges of our dry island continent to escape the heat of summer.

This show has been shot over eight years of summer holidays and I would like to thank all those people who have allowed me to take their photographs at play in the Shallows.

Jeff Atkinson's exhibition Shallows will run until 4 May at Earlywork Gallery, Shop 9, 330 South Tce, South Fremantle.
